Please introduce yourself in a few
sentences.
My name is Nick Allen, I grew up in
Ohio and moved out to Oregon in my van when i was 17 to windsurf every
day! Been here ever since.
|
|
| :: Nick Allen video clip - (C) by coldwater productions :: |
How is life in Hood River with the
Columbia River Gorge as your local playground in summer and nearby Mt.
Hood in winter?
Now (13 years later) life has improved
alot, I have really grown to love it here. I work in the snow sports
industry, allowing windsurfing every day in the summer, and snowboarding
every day in the winter. The mix of seasons will keep me from ever
getting burned out of one thing. Plus there are a ton of other hobbies
outdoors i love here, fishing, mushroom hunting, golfing, the list goes
on...

Please tell us a bit about your
passion for freestyle windsurfing, why you love & practice the sport
and if you have any idols on the water?
Well i have to say the feeling of
learning new tricks windsurfing fuels me everyday to go out there and
practice. It really doesn't get any better than a day out there with your
buddies throwing down tricks in each others faces!! haha :) thats what
keeps us all motivated out there. My friends are my biggest idols on the
water because they are always down to load up the van and organize a fun
day on the water!

What are you favorite freestyle
moves and what moves are you currently working on?
My favorite moves are anything that you
come out of fully planning, although as of right now I love to try
burners every reach if i could!
What boards and sails do you ride
and why?
I am really stoked, I just got on RRD
sails and boards!!! for the newer tricks the gear has really helped me
progress, and it looks rad on the water too!

Your favorite playgrounds
are?
Hatch, Bingen, Dougs, Avery , Wall ,
Arlington. Especially in the cold offseason when its just you and your
buddies on perfect untracked water! thats when we learn the most!
Your latest magic moment while
windsurfing the Gorge ?
The first day on my new RRD gear with
all my friends on the water!
